DESCRIPTION
In order to further improve driveability, in Federal areas (except high altitude areas), two new service parts have been established.
If the vehicle was repaired as per Service Bulletins, No. 004/84 (1983-1984 626) and 012/85 (1983-1985 626) both Cat. 4, and the customer still is not
satisfied, please install the newly established parts.

REPAIR PROCEDURES
1.
Replace Primary Main Air Bleed #60
Remove the air cleaner and air horn from the carburetor main body. Replace the primary main air bleed (#50) with the modified one (#60).
Use the new gasket, O-ring etc. included in the kit.
Float Level
2.
Check the float level and adjust as necessary.
Float Level:
1983-1985 626, 11.5 mm
Float level should be between the center and upper limit of the notch in the sight glass as shown. If not re-adjust.
